The Rise of Live Dealer Games
Live dealer games have revolutionized the online casino experience, bridging the gap between the convenience of online play and the social atmosphere of a brick-and-mortar casino. These games feature a live video stream of a professional dealer managing the game, allowing players to interact via chat and experience the thrill of a real casino environment from their own devices. Popular live dealer games include live blackjack, live roulette, live baccarat, and live poker. The technology behind these games has advanced significantly, with high-definition video streams, multiple camera angles, and interactive features creating a truly immersive experience. The human interaction inherent in live dealer games adds a sense of trust and transparency, appealing to players who may be hesitant about the randomness of computer-generated outcomes. This format represents a significant growth area for the industry.
| Game Type | Average Return to Player (RTP) | Popularity | Skill Level |
|---|---|---|---|
| Slot Machines | 92% – 96% | Very High | Low |
| Blackjack | 97% – 99% | High | Medium to High |
| Roulette | 94% – 97% | High | Low to Medium |
| Baccarat | 95% – 98% | Medium | Low |
Understanding the Return to Player (RTP) percentage is key for players. This statistic represents the average amount of money a game will pay back to players over a long period. Higher RTP percentages generally indicate more favorable odds for the player. Choosing games with higher RTPs can significantly improve a player's long-term prospects. It is also crucial to remember that RTP is a theoretical value calculated over millions of spins, and individual results will always vary.
The Importance of Security and Fair Play
In the realm of online gaming, trust is paramount. Players need to be confident that the platform they are using is secure, fair, and operates with integrity. Reputable online casinos employ robust security measures to protect player data and financial transactions. This includes using encryption technology, such as SSL (Secure Socket Layer), to safeguard sensitive information. Furthermore, they implement strict anti-fraud measures to prevent unauthorized access and fraudulent activities. Fair play is equally crucial, and licensed casinos are typically subject to regular audits by independent testing agencies to verify the randomness and fairness of their games. These agencies, such as eCOGRA (e-Commerce Online Gaming Regulation and Assurance), ensure that the games are not rigged and that the outcomes are genuinely random. Choosing a licensed and regulated casino is the best way to ensure a safe and fair gaming experience.
Understanding Licensing and Regulation
The online gaming industry is subject to a complex web of regulations that vary depending on the jurisdiction. Licensing authorities, such as the Malta Gaming Authority, the UK Gambling Commission, and the Curacao eGaming, are responsible for overseeing and regulating online casinos. These authorities set strict standards for operators, including requirements related to security, fair play, responsible gambling, and anti-money laundering. Obtaining a license from a reputable authority is a significant undertaking, requiring operators to demonstrate their commitment to maintaining high standards of integrity. Players should always verify that an online casino is licensed and regulated before depositing any funds. Licensed casinos typically display their license information prominently on their website. A lack of licensing information should be a red flag.

The Potential of Blockchain Technology
Blockchain technology, renowned for its security and transparency, holds significant potential for the online casino industry. One key application is provably fair gaming, where players can independently verify the fairness of each game outcome. This is achieved through cryptographic algorithms that ensure the randomness and immutability of the results. Blockchain can also streamline payment processes, reduce transaction fees, and enhance security by eliminating the need for intermediaries. Smart contracts, self-executing agreements written into the blockchain code, can automate various processes, such as payouts and bonus distribution. While still in its early stages of adoption, blockchain technology has the potential to revolutionize the online casino industry, creating a more transparent, secure, and trustworthy gaming ecosystem. The decentralized nature of blockchain also offers greater control to players.

Exploring Loyalty Programs and Bonuses
Online casinos frequently employ loyalty programs and bonus offers to attract and retain players. These incentives can take many forms, including welcome bonuses, deposit matches, free spins, and cashback rewards. Welcome bonuses are typically offered to new players upon registration and can significantly boost their initial bankroll. Deposit matches require players to deposit funds into their account, and the casino will then match that deposit with a percentage bonus. Free spins allow players to spin the reels of a slot machine without wagering their own funds. Cashback rewards provide players with a percentage of their losses back in the form of bonus credit. Loyalty programs reward players for their continued patronage, offering increasingly valuable benefits as they climb the tiers. It’s essential to carefully read the terms and conditions of any bonus offer before accepting it, as wagering requirements and other restrictions may apply. Understanding these conditions is crucial to maximizing the value of these promotions.
Responsible bonus participation involves understanding wagering requirements, game restrictions, and maximum withdrawal limits. Players should only accept bonuses that align with their playing style and budget.
